Is MaryRuth's a trustworthy supplement brand?
MaryRuth's receives a brand trust score of 79/100 based on GoodSupp's independent analysis of certifications, regulatory history, and transparency practices. Founded in 2014 and headquartered in Los Angeles, California, United States, the company offers 179 products in their lineup. They hold 2 verified certifications including B Corp Certified, Consumerlab. Third-party certifications are independently verified and indicate the brand meets specific quality, purity, and manufacturing standards. Note: MaryRuth's has 2 historical regulatory incidents on record, which are factored into the trust score.
